Description

The study of typical behaviour in domestic animals is known as domestic animal physiology. It is a branch of biology that focuses on a variety of issues such cells, biological chemicals, organs, anatomy, and how these things all work together to support life. This textbook is intended for students studying veterinary, animal, and agricultural sciences, but it can also be used in general and mammalian physiology courses at the university level. The book is broken up into many parts that describe various physiological systems, including digestion, reproduction, and circulation. The emphasis in the textbook is on physiology's functional elements. Its goal is to assist students in acquiring the problem-solving abilities they will require in their future employment. This volume introduces crucial new techniques and provides a thorough explanation of recent developments in domestic animal physiology. It offers a comprehensive, systems-based physiology of numerous domestic animal species. It has a logical structure that is user-friendly. It was authored by a renowned expert in the field of animal science who is also an experienced educator. Students will get a crucial foundational grasp of anatomy and physiology thanks to the comprehensive covering and numerous illustrations.
